Cell type refers to the material and structure used in solar panels to convert sunlight into electricity. Choosing the right cell type is crucial as it affects the panel's efficiency, cost, and performance in different weather conditions.
Popular options (you can select more than one)
Monocrystalline
Made from a single crystal structure, offering high efficiency and sleek aesthetics.
Ideal for limited space due to its high power output per square foot, but typically comes at a higher cost.
Bestseller
Polycrystalline
Composed of multiple silicon crystals, providing moderate efficiency at a lower cost.
Suitable for larger installations where space is not a constraint, offering a budget-friendly option.
Bestseller
Crystalline silicon
General term for traditional silicon-based solar cells, available in both monocrystalline and polycrystalline forms.
Well-established technology offering reliable performance, making it a popular choice for residential and commercial installations.
